Lucas Leiva out for season; this not Liverpool’s year
Liverpool’s Lucas Leiva, one of the best defensive midfielders in the Premier League, picked up a knee injury in Tuesday’s Carling Cup victory against Chelsea.
The injury is a serious one, to the anterior cruciate ligament. The key word in there is probably “cruciate” since it sounds like “crucial.” Anyway he’s out for the season.
Now nothing in life is certain except death and tax cuts to the obscenely rich. But without their midfield anchor, Liverpool probably aren’t going to finish in the Top Four this year.
